Library Hotel
Classical Midtown hotel with deco accents
Recommended by...
Mr_and_Mrs_Smith on 25 Sep 08
The Library Hotel in Manhattan has a stylish, classical reception, featuring – you guessed it – scores of books. The rooms have grown-up civilised features: dark-wood bed with leather headboard, small but well-appointed bathrooms. They also have dozens of reading matter, and are named according to their literary theme. There's a penthouse bar on the 14th floor for cocktails, and complimentary coffee and cookies all day on the second floor; you might find you stay anchored.
